Unlocking Your Dreams: How to Get Your First Car
Getting your first car is a monumental milestone. It represents freedom, independence, and a new chapter in your life. But achieving this ambition can seem challenging. Don't worry! With some planning and dedication, you can make your first car dream come true a reality.
First, evaluate your financial standing. Create a budget that includes all your expenses and figure out how much you can afford to spend on a car each month. Consider the price of not just the car itself, but also insurance, gas, maintenance, and repairs.
Next, explore different car models that fit your needs. Think about what you'll be using the car for - commuting to work, going on road trips, or simply running errands. Consider fuel efficiency, safety features, and reliability when making your choice.
Once you have a good understanding of your budget and car choices, it's time to start shopping. You can visit dealerships, look online, or even consider buying a used car from a private seller.
Don't be afraid to discuss the price with the seller. And always get a pre-purchase inspection from a qualified mechanic to ensure you're getting a reliable vehicle.
Once you've found the perfect car, it's time to complete the purchase. Make sure you understand all the terms of the financing agreement and that you're comfortable with the monthly payments. And finally, enjoy the thrill of driving your first car!
Buying The Ultimate Car Checklist: Don't Make These Mistakes!
Ready to navigate yourself toward your dream car? Buying a vehicle is an exciting process, but it can also be overwhelming if you're not prepared. To avoid costly mistakes, make sure you have this ultimate car buying checklist handy. First and foremost, figure out your budget and stick to it. Don't get lured in by flashy features or enticing financing options that could threaten your financial well-being. Next, investigate different makes and models that match your needs and preferences. Read reviews, compare specs, and even take a few for a test drive to get a feel for how they handle. When you've limited down your choices, it's time to negotiate the price with the dealer. Be prepared to walk away if you don't feel comfortable with the offer. Finally, thoroughly review all paperwork before signing anything.
- Ensure that all terms and conditions are clear to you.
- Scrutinize the vehicle's history report for any potential issues.
By following these steps, you can confidently navigate the car buying process and drive away in your new possession with peace of mind.
